Definitions of heyduck word
- noun heyduck one of a class of mercenary soldiers in 16th-century Hungary. 1
- noun heyduck an outlaw who engaged in brigandage and irregular warfare against the Turks in the Slavic regions of the Ottoman Empire. 1
- noun heyduck a male servant or attendant dressed in semimilitary Hungarian costume. 1
